A thin film of soap solution (n=1.4) lies on the top of a glass plate (n=1.5). When visible light is incident almost normal to the plate, two adjacent reflection maxima are observed at two wavelengths 420 and 630 nm. The minimum thickness of the soap solution is

Options

(a) 420 nm
(b) 450 nm
(c) 630 nm
(d) 1260 nm

Correct Answer:

450 nm
